A linear variable differential transformer (LVDT) is a type of electrical transformer/transducer used for measuring linear displacement (position). A counterpart to this device used for measuring rotary displacement is called a rotary variable differential transformer (RVDT). The RVDT is like an LVDT in that it measures a positional displacement, however, the displacement, which is still a linear proportional function, is based on rotary instead of linear positional movement.

Hamburg Wheel-Tracking Tester
The Hamburg Wheel-Tracking Tester is used to test submerged, compacted Hot Mix or Warm Mix Asphalt specimens as per standard.The device consists of a reciprocating wheel that is rolled over the specimens while measuring the rate of permanent deformation. A constant load of 705 N ±4.5 N is applied to the specimens with a sinusoidal wheel speed of 1 ft/sec in a constant temperature controlled water bath up to 70 °C (± 1.0 °C). An LVDT jig is used for continuous measurement of permanent deformation along the path of the rolling wheel. LVDT Sensor Amplifiers
Analog Devices signal conditioning ICs, together with linear variable differential transformers (LVDTs), can be used to convert mechanical position to a dc voltage. The IC provides both the excitation for the LVDT and the output conversion to dc level with a user selectable gain. ADI LVDT signal conditioners are available to interface with a wide range of LVDTs, including half bridge and standard 4- and 5-wire.

PXI/PXIe LVDT, RVDT, Resolver Simulator Modules
Linear variable differential transformers (LVDT) are electrical transformer sensors to measure linear displacement. Driven by an AC excitation source, the LVDT generates a pair of AC output signals modulated according to the core's mechanical position (displacement). LVDTs have been widely used in applications such as power turbines, hydraulics, automation, aircraft, satellites, nuclear reactors, and many others. These transducers have low hysteresis and excellent repeatability.
